The road to recovery starts with understanding how your body heals. In this episode, Dr. Gavin Hall challenges conventional wisdom about injury treatment, explaining why ice might not always be your best choice and how heat can accelerate healing by increasing crucial blood flow to damaged tissues.
When you roll your ankle, is it just bad luck or something more? Dr. Hall breaks down ankle sprains into clear categories—from minor rolls to complete ligament tears—and explains when you can heal at home versus when you need medical attention. He illuminates the often-overlooked connection between old ankle injuries and conditions like plantar fasciitis, revealing how one joint's dysfunction creates a cascade of compensation patterns throughout the leg and foot.
Beyond traditional approaches, Dr. Hall explores modern healing technologies including red light therapy, compression devices, vibration plates, and hyperbaric chambers. Each offers unique benefits for recovery, though he cautions that increasing blood flow isn't appropriate for everyone. His practical insights help distinguish between structural damage (when tissues need to be physically reconnected) and functional problems (when muscles need to be "reactivated" after injury).
Whether you're dealing with shin splints, Achilles tendinopathy, or mysterious foot pain, this episode provides the knowledge to make informed decisions about your recovery. Dr. Hall's comprehensive breakdown of lower leg injuries transforms complex medical terminology into accessible guidance, empowering you to understand not just what hurts, but why—and what you can do about it.
